The four expedition DWCs ("Boston", "Chicago", "New Orleans" & "Seattle") departed Sand Point (near Seattle), Washington (USA) on 6 April 1924. "Seattle" (s/n 23-1229) only made it as far as Alaska before crashing beyond repair on 30 Apr 24, while "Boston" (s/n 23-1231) was abandoned in the Atlantic near the Faroe Islands. "Chicago" (s/n 23-1230) and "New Orleans" (s/n 23-1232) completed the global expedition on 28 September 1924.

The third a/c pictured here is "Boston II", the re-christened prototype (s/n 23-1210) DWC which joined the two surviving a/c on the final leg of their journey across the US in September 1924.

"Chicago" (restored in 1974) is in the Smithonian's A&SM in Washington D.C., while "New Orleans" was displayed in the NMUSAF from 1957 until 2005; more recently, it became part of the Museum of Flying in Santa Monica, CA. The "Seattle" wreckage was recovered and is now displayed hanging from the ceiling in the Alaska Aviation Heritage Museum in Anchorage, AK.
